1. BLACK LEATHER WONDER WOMAN
The issue #600, of the Odyssey story arc, was home to a lot of changes. In the new reality, the Paradise Island was and the all Amazons had been scattered across the world. Here, Wonder Woman was seen wearing a leather jacket and black pants and maybe this decision may have been based on the idea of ‘modernizing’ Wonder Woman, but it did not sit well with the fans.

2. THE IRON-SPIDER
The introduction of Spider-Man’s Civil War armor had a lot of people talking. The issue was more of how he acquired it rather than how it looked. Peter Parker is really a genius, and the iron armor had come from Tony Stark, Iron Man. This armor left Peter indebted to Tony and also made him have doubted about his own intellect.

3. NEW 52 STARFIRE
When DC’s New 52 had landed, Starfire had received a huge and what we can call, an egregious makeover. The character seemed sexually promiscuous, and all the comic book readers were angry about the sexist portrayal of a fan-favorite character.

4. THE NOT-SO INVISIBLE WOMAN
Here is where the fans saw the “boob window.” There is really no other way to actually describe it. The ‘4’ had been taken out from Sue’s costume and had been replaced with an opening that revealed her breasts.

5. CAPTAIN HOOK AQUAMAN
When DC had decided to spice up the character, Arthur Curry they did it wrong. Aquaman was always angry, and he also had a hook for a hand. The fans were furious about all the changes and were super curious about why Aquaman did not cover his torso.

6. GRUNGY THOR
When Thor’s costume had been changed, his shirt and his armor had been removed, and the character was seen wearing a tight leather pants, unwashed hair and a very tight black shirt. This went against the whole ‘Asgardian’ and ‘God’ concept and look of Thor.

7. ROBOT-BUNNY BATMAN
Why mess with this character? But DC did it. The changes made for Batman made the Dark Knight look like a huge robot bunny. This suit that had been hated by all the fans continued to stay around for many more issues.
